Nginx配置:已启用站点/可用站点

时间:2019-04-02 19:35:25

标签: nginx webserver

我将nginx配置为使用rspamd Web界面来管理邮件服务器上的垃圾邮件

文件:/etc/nginx/sites-available/mail.mysystems.tld

server {
listen 80;
listen [::]:80;
listen 443 ssl http2;
listen [::]:443 ssl http2;

ssl_certificate /etc/letsencrypt/live/mail.mysystems.tld/fullchain.pem;
ssl_certificate_key /etc/letsencrypt/live/mail.mysystems.tld/privkey.pem;

server_name mail.mysystems.tld;

root /var/www/default;

if ($ssl_protocol = "") {
    return 301 https://$server_name$request_uri;
}

location /rspamd/ {
    proxy_pass http://localhost:11334/;
    proxy_set_header Host $host;
    proxy_set_header X-Forwarded-For $proxy_add_x_forwarded_for;
}

}

现在,当我打开mysystems.tld时,我想在/ var / www / html中显示一个index.html文件(与rspamd接口无关)。现在打开mysystems.tld时,我会得到

  

DNS_PROBE_FINISHED_NXDOMAIN#

我是否需要一个额外的配置文件(例如/etc/nginx/sites-available/mysystems.tld)?

0 个答案:

没有答案